Sherlock Holmes and the Crystal Palace Murder
“Sherlock Holmes and the Crystal Palace Murder” was written by Johanna M. Rieke and published by MX Publishing. I was given a copy to review by MX Publishing.
Sherlock Holmes relates to John Watson the story of the events behind the canon story “The Final Problem”. Then a body is found in the maze at the Crystal Palace. Two totally unrelated things, you would think.
But are they?
Holmes and Watson hasten to seek the killer and find they have uncovered something much worse than a single murder. Something that could shatter Britain and plunge Europe into war.
Ms. Rieke writes an excellent Holmes and Watson. They balance each other perfectly. Lestrade and Gregson both make an appearance, and both characters are delightfully portrayed.
The story itself is well balanced and well researched.
Spending several hours with “Sherlock Holmes and the Crystal Palace Murder” was a pleasure.

Sherlock Holmes: A Question of Time by Glenn Searfoss Review
Great review
I received a free copy of this book in exchange for a fair and honest review. All opinions are my own.
Infamous partner of world-renowned detective Sherlock Holmes, Dr. Watson must unravel the mystery behind his friend’s sudden frightful state and determine whether the great detective came into contact with true time travel or instead is lost to a mad game in author Glenn Searfoss’s “Sherlock Holmes: A Question of Time”.
The Synopsis

A shocking mystery or outrageous hoax?
Responding to an urgent summons, Dr. Watson arrives at 221B to find Sherlock Holmes swathed in filth and in a state of deep shock. To ensure Holmes’ safety, he must retrace the detective’s last movements and discover the source of his debility. The investigation leads to a fire-gutted warehouse where nothing remains except an open cesspit and the enigma of an unburned circle.
